react-dnd-multi-backend est une bibliothèque pour React qui permet de gérer le glisser-déposer avec plusieurs backends. Elle est construite sur la base de react-dnd
, une bibliothèque populaire pour le glisser-déposer dans les applications React. react-dnd-multi-backend
permet aux développeurs d'utiliser différents backends de glisser-déposer en fonction de l'environnement ou des besoins spécifiques de l'application, offrant ainsi une flexibilité accrue.
Cependant, il existe d'autres bibliothèques qui peuvent également être utilisées pour gérer le glisser-déposer dans les applications React. Voici quelques alternatives :
react-dnd-html5-backend est le backend par défaut pour react-dnd
qui utilise l'API de glisser-déposer HTML5. Il est idéal pour les applications qui ciblent les navigateurs modernes et qui n'ont pas besoin de prendre en charge les appareils tactiles. Ce backend est simple à utiliser et permet de créer des interfaces utilisateur interactives avec des fonctionnalités de glisser-déposer de base.
react-dnd-touch-backend est un backend conçu pour gérer les interactions tactiles sur les appareils mobiles. Il permet aux développeurs de créer des expériences de glisser-déposer adaptées aux écrans tactiles, en prenant en compte les gestes tactiles et en offrant une expérience utilisateur fluide sur les appareils mobiles. Si votre application cible principalement les appareils tactiles, ce backend est une excellente option.
Pour voir comment react-dnd-multi-backend
se compare à react-dnd-html5-backend
et react-dnd-touch-backend
, consultez le lien suivant : Comparaison de react-dnd-html5-backend, react-dnd-multi-backend et react-dnd-touch-backend.